Discovering Nagarhole National Park

Located in the Kodagu and Mysore districts of Karnataka, Nagarhole National Park, also known as Rajiv Gandhi National Park, is part of the Nilgiri Biosphere Reserve. The park is spread over an area of about 640 square kilometers, with dense forests, streams, and open meadows forming its terrain. Once a hunting ground for the Mysore Maharajas, the park is now a sanctuary for many endangered species, including Bengal tigers, leopards, Asiatic elephants, and hundreds of bird varieties.

The word "Nagarhole" literally translates to Snake River in Kannada, named after the winding streams that snake through the parks landscape. Rich in both flora and fauna, the park showcases teak and rosewood trees, alongside marshy swamps and scenic valleys. Its an ideal place to witness the incredible variety of wildlife in their natural habitat without disturbing their ecosystem.

Safari Experience and Nagarhole National Park Safari Timings

The safari is undoubtedly the highlight of any visit to Nagarhole. Managed by the Forest Department, the safari offers two types of rides: Jeep Safaris and Canter (bus) Safaris. These guided tours take visitors deep into the forest where one can possibly spot elephants, deer, wild dogs, sloth bears, and if lucky, even a tiger. Photography enthusiasts often look forward to this journey for some breathtaking wildlife shots.

The Nagarhole National Park safari timings are usually divided into two sessions one in the morning and another in the evening. The morning safari typically begins around 6:30 AM and continues till 9:00 AM, while the evening session starts at around 3:30 PM and ends by 6:00 PM. These timings might slightly vary depending on the season and weather conditions. Its always advisable to arrive at the gate a bit early to complete any formalities and increase your chances of booking a spot, especially during weekends and holidays.

During the safari, professional naturalists accompany visitors and provide valuable insights into animal behavior and ecosystem dynamics. Their experience and sharp eyes often make the difference in spotting elusive wildlife. Silent observation and patience are key elements while on safari, as loud noises or sudden movements may scare away animals.

Best Time to Visit Nagarhole National Park

While Nagarhole remains accessible throughout the year, the best time to visit Nagarhole National Park is between October and May. These months offer a perfect blend of pleasant weather and active wildlife movements. During the summer (March to May), water sources dry up, making animals gather around remaining waterholes, improving chances of sightings.

Monsoon season, spanning from June to September, witnesses heavy rainfall, leading to slippery tracks and frequent safari cancellations. However, this season transforms the forest into a lush green paradise, attracting visitors who are more interested in photography and bird-watching than wildlife sightings. Winter, on the other hand, offers cooler temperatures and misty landscapes that add a magical touch to the jungle atmosphere.

Park Entry and Nagarhole National Park Timings

The Nagarhole National Park timings refer to the official hours during which visitors are allowed to enter the premises and participate in safaris. Typically, the park remains open from 6:00 AM to 6:00 PM, although actual safari hours are more specific. Visitors are required to register at the entry gate and pay a nominal fee that contributes toward the parks maintenance and conservation efforts.

The park has multiple entry points, including the popular ones at Veeranahosahalli and Nanachi Gate. It is best to choose your entry based on your accommodation location and the type of safari you wish to book. Online booking portals are available for prior reservations, helping travelers avoid long queues or last-minute disappointments.

To protect the wildlife, night safaris are not allowed, and tourists are not permitted to stay inside the forest after dark. Adhering to park rules and timings ensures the safety of both the visitors and the animals.

Capturing the Beauty: Nagarhole National Park Photos

One of the most cherished souvenirs of a Nagarhole trip are the Nagarhole National Park photos taken during the safari or from viewpoints along the way. From candid shots of grazing deer to the majestic stance of a tusker, the park offers countless photography moments. The changing light between morning and evening adds dramatic effects to the images, whether youre capturing mist-covered trees at sunrise or golden hour reflections in water bodies.

Even for amateur photographers, the park provides opportunities to experiment with wildlife, landscape, and macro photography. Bringing along a camera with a zoom lens is highly recommended, but even smartphones can capture stunning visuals given the vibrant atmosphere of the forest.

Some of the best locations for photos include Kabini backwaters, where elephants are often seen in herds, and forest clearings where animals gather in the early morning sun. Do remember that while photography is encouraged, disturbing animals or feeding them is strictly prohibited and punishable by law.
